Tip times and TV information for First Four and first-round NCAA Tournament games


Plan your week now. Here are the tip times and TV information for the First Four games Tuesday and Wednesday and the first-round games Thursday and Friday for all North Carolina and ACC teams. All times Eastern.

Tuesday:

Kansas State vs. Wake Forest, Approx 9:00 pm, truTV

Wednesday:

N.C. Central vs. UC Davis, 6:40 pm, truTV

Thursday:

Notre Dame vs. Princeton, 12:15 pm, CBS

Virginia vs. UNC-Wilmington, 12:40 pm, truTV

Florida State vs. Florida Gulf Coast, Approx. 9:15 pm, TNT

Wisconsin vs. Virginia Tech, Approx. 9:30 pm, CBS

Friday:

Louisville vs. Jacksonville State, Approx. 2:45 pm, CBS

North Carolina vs. Texas Southern, Approx. 4:00 pm, TNT

Kansas vs. N.C. Central or UC Davis, 6:50 pm TNT

Duke vs. Troy, 7:20 pm, TBS

Miami vs. Michigan State, Approx. 9:15 pm, TNT
